Propeller anode cadmium is used for corrosion control in marine environments. It acts as a sacrificial anode, protecting the propeller from galvanic corrosion. The cadmium coating enhances durability and performance in seawater.
Size: Typically ranges from 5 kg to 500 kg, depending on application requirements.
Grade: High-purity cadmium (99.95% or higher) for optimal corrosion protection.
Viscosity: Not applicable (solid material).
Buoyancy: Negligible, as it is a dense metal with a specific gravity of approximately 8.65.
Material: Pure cadmium or cadmium alloy, often with trace elements for enhanced performance.
Shape: Cylindrical or trapezoidal to fit propeller shafts and hubs securely.
Operating Temperature: -20°C to 60°C for standard marine environments.
Current Capacity: Varies based on size, typically 50-1000 mA per anode.
Protection Potential: -0.70V to -0.90V vs. Ag/AgCl reference electrode.
Installation: Bolt-on or welded, depending on design and vessel requirements.
Propeller Anode Cadmium, Corrosion Control may comply with maritime standards such as ISO 12495 or MIL-DTL-24779, but specific compliance should be verified with the manufacturer or relevant certification bodies.
